Mission:Amateur Radio Emergency Service of Douglas and Elbert Counties (ARESDEC) is an all volunteer public service organization, consisting of licensed and trained Amateur Radio operators who provide communications for community events and in times of emergency.About Us:ARESDEC is a group of licensed amateur radio operators (AKA, "hams") who believe is volunteering their time, talent and treasure in service to their communities through the use of their amateur radio and public safety communications skills and abilities. ARESDEC is not for your average "ham" - we we expect our members to perform at the very highest levels of skill in service to the Douglas County Sheriff, Elbert County Sheriff, National Weather Service and the wildland fire community. To enable this level of service, our members are trained in the Incident Command System (ICS), emergency radio communications operation and technologies, weather spotter training (NWS provided), emergency shelter communications and (for select personnel) wildland fire fighting and communications. Our members include commercial radio and satellite professionals and engineers, project managers, information technology professionals, electricians, retired professionals from many fields, school teachers, civil servants, consultants and many more.
